The brief

FIFA is implementing a halftime show for the first time in World Cup Final history. There is significant discussion regarding the event's potential to break soccer's rules, with speculation mentioning artists such as Justin Bieber, Shakira, Madonna, and BTS.

Coverage from Yahoo and Esquire emphasizes the strong reaction from soccer fans regarding the introduction of the halftime spectacle. Simultaneously, Rolling Stone and Dallas News report that Post Malone is scheduled to headline the World Cup closing ceremony.

Future coverage is expected to clarify the final lineup for the halftime show and specify which soccer rules may be affected by the performance.

Quick answers

Who is performing at the closing ceremony?

Post Malone is set to headline the 2026 FIFA World Cup closing ceremony.

Is there a halftime show at the World Cup Final?

Yes, coverage indicates this is FIFA's first-ever World Cup Final halftime show.

Which artists are associated with the halftime show speculation?

Justin Bieber, Shakira, Madonna, and BTS are mentioned in discussions regarding what to expect from the show.
